    It’s underdeveloped because it’s from a man’s memory of a family he was mostly absent from...

    Like that is the point

    Speaking to the memory bit Idk if it was on purpose but after Jimmy said some racist s*** infront of Frank I notice from then on we saw him saying more s*** about Italians.

    Maybe I'm crazy but it just seems weird he seemed to get more racist and brazen.

    Beforehand we didn't see it at all but it was almost like either Jimmy didn't feel comfortable at first because Frank and him werent close and as he got more agitated and comfortable he let loose.

    OR it was a thing of Frank as he remembers more about Jimmy it became clearer he had racist tendencies. Almost like before that "Wap motherfucker" moment with Tony Pro it never clued in as much.

    So as he retells the story I feel like he's almost paying more attention to what Jimmy said about folks.

    Idk if what I said made sense at all lol
